    nice review. i bought a celica yesterday .great styling and drives really well. in the uk we have the 6speed manual as standard. nice gearbox. found your vids whilst checking out celica stuff. keep em coming. vvti 140 up till 2002 has high oil consumption problems so just keep an eye on the dipstick. dont wait until oil light flashes,its too late then. mines a 2001 so il be checking oil frequently.

      i recently fixed the oil problem, but i got bad news. The only way to stop oil consumption is a full engine rebuild. you need to change all gaskets and piston rings. cost : more than 1000$. it's better to buy a gts or a 2003 celica gt as they have no problems. it worked alright for me as i got the car 2000eur under the average price.
